Well here it goes the music I enjoy the most...

1. Pop Punk


Call it mall-punk, poseur-punk, or crap. Pop Punk is by far the best music to me. I enjoy all punk rock really I do but to call punk rock my favorite type of music would be too tough to pick a top five. Then the debate would be how could you put that band in the same top five as the Clash? So, I thought I would list the type of punk I enjoy most. You can say what you want but it’s my favorite and I will not deny it. I love the fun of pop punk and the awesome thrash sound. It’s so upbeat you can really get into it, also it’s very catchy. When I started at Music World one of the girls working there got me into NOFX and Pennywise. My wife introduced me to the Vandals and her brother to Operation Ivy. All awesome bands but none I would consider as pop punk for this list. I really do love Punk.

5. Good Charlotte - These guys edged out Gob and The All American Rejects for this spot. Their self titled album was pretty good and in my opinion they followed it up with an even better album in the Young and the Hopeless.

4. New Found Glory - One day I went into work at Music World and my Wife who wasn’t my wife at the time but was my boss told me to take home the New Found Glory self titled album. She knew I would like it and play the shit out of it at the store and annoy the crap out of her. So, I left it at work and played the shit out of it. The album is wicked awesome. They followed it up with Sticks and Stones, and Catalyst which are both good albums but nothing compared to the self titled album.

3. Blink 182 - At one point they would have been in top spot. They had surpassed Green Day in my opinion at one point. However, Take off Your Pants and Jacket is probably the worst album out there. I also thought that Enema of the state was pretty week. Dude Ranch on the other hand is so awesome. That album is in the top five pop punk albums for sure. Top to bottom the album totally kills. To bad they had to go and suck.

2. MxPx - Slowly Going the Way of the Buffalo ranks right up there with the best pop punk albums ever. I also really enjoyed The Ever Passing Moment and Before Everything and After. These guys make really good upbeat music. They fucking rock but they would never say that.

1. Green Day - This was the band that started the punk rock craze for me. I have every album they have ever made and I love them all, yes, even Shenanigans. I think Dookie is by far their best album followed by American Idiot and Nimrod. These guys rule. I even got to see them live for the American Idiot tour which was pretty awesome.
